A275849 Number of unoccupied slopes in factorial base representation of n: a(n) = A084558(n) - A060502(n).

Formula

a(n) = A084558(n) - A060502(n).
Other identities. For all n >= 0:
a(n) = A275850(A225901(n)).
a(n) = A060501(n)-1. [To be proved.]
